PURPOSE OF THE ROLE

BBC Studios is hiring a Senior Curation Editor for bbc.com, based in London. We continue to consolidate and enhance our BBC website and apps for global audiences outside the UK, including in North America. You will be part of the team curating this new experience, including managing the home page and other key indexes.

The right candidate will demonstrate strong editorial judgment, a sharp eye for engaging headlines and visuals, and a keen sense of U.S. and global audience needs in the digital space. This role sits within the Audience Development team as part of our Global Digital News & Streaming division and reports to the Lead Curation Editor.

YOUR KEY RESPONSIBILITIES AND IMPACT

  • Be responsible for the effective promotion of news & factual content across the site and app, while rigorously adhering to our editorial values and guidelines. That includes consulting with or referring up as needed.
  • Collaborate with editors across the BBC, including in our public service News and Sport divisions, on daily priorities and scheduling, as well as curation of big events and initiatives.
  • Always think about the mix of stories, formats and audience needs at different times of the day and for your geographical zone
  • Make sure our headlines are sharp and our image choices work for small mobile screens
  • Stay on top of breaking news and ensure changes are made quickly. Be able to plan and write accurate and concise push alerts
  • Stay abreast of emerging trends in news curation and what competitors are doing in this space day-to-day to inform decision-making
  • Stay across topics of interest, including on search and social, and collaborate with colleagues working on those stories to promote them in the right way
  • Help drive new learnings and insights to elevate on-site experience and deepen user journeys through A/B testing, strategic experimentation, and performance analysis in consultation with your team leader.
  • Prepare and share clear and informative handover notes. Flag any site or CMS issues or bugs to colleagues in IT or product in a clear and timely manner
  • You will be required to work some shifts on weekends and public holidays as part of team rotation.
